Headline Basics

The headline is the first thing readers see when they come across your blog post. To craft an attention-grabbing title, you need to keep in mind the following basics.

  • Length: Keep your title under 55 characters as Google typically cuts off longer headlines in search results.
  • Keywords: Include keywords relevant to your audience and article, but don’t stuff them. Optimize for one or two primary keywords.
  • Clarity: Ensure that your title is clear and concise. Avoid using jargon that may confuse your readers.
  • Emotion: Use emotion to make your title stand out and evoke curiosity or interest.

The Power of Numbers

Numbers are a great way to make your article titles stand out. Including a number in the title can grab readers’ attention and make the article more memorable. In fact, research has shown that headlines with numbers tend to receive more clicks. For instance, a title like “10 Surprising Benefits of Eating Dark Chocolate” is more captivating than “Benefits of Eating Dark Chocolate”.

Trendy Words and Phrases

Trending, buzzwords, and phrases in your industry can make your blog title up-to-date and relevant. These words show that you are in sync with your audience’s interests and concerns and that your content is current. Keep in mind that these words can be seasonal and may lose effectiveness over time.

The Question Game

Questions can increase clicks and improve engagement on your blog post. When creating a question for your title, ensure that it is relevant and specific to your audience. Avoid using open-ended questions or clickbait question titles that do not deliver on their promise.

Hook Your Readers

Your blog title should answer the question, “What’s in it for me?” for your readers. Use your title to hook readers and entice them to read your article. Use power words, like “ultimate,” “proven,” “secret,” etc. in your title to pique readers’ interest and convey value.

Understanding Your Audience

Understanding your audience is crucial in crafting attention-grabbing titles. You have to identify their pain points, interests, and expectations. Once you know what your readers want, you are better equipped to create content and a title that satisfies them.
